Advancing microstrip patch antennas through prosopis africana conductive ink-based thick films for enhanced bandwidth in radar applications

This paper addresses the bandwidth limitations inherent in microstrip patch antennas, which are commonly employed in radar applications owing to their compact size and integration convenience.
